Aerodrome
in , , , was a public, privately owned airport. It had one asphalt runway, one turf, and Androscoggin River access for water landings.

Lewiston-Auburn is a city in , in the central Maine region of . The Androscoggin River divides the city into two separate municipalities: the east bank is Lewiston, with a population of about 39,000, and the west bank is Auburn, with about 23,000 people.
